--embnics
Valid Arguments enable, disable
Description
Turns both the embedded NICs on or off. This option is only present
on systems that do not support the embnic1 and embnic2 options.
This option can be replicated.
Example:
A:>syscfg --embnics=enable
--embnics=enable
Applicable Systems All PowerEdge systems prior to PowerEdge 12G systems
--embscsi1
Valid Arguments
on, off
Description
Turns the first embedded SCSI controller. This option is only valid for
supported systems that have an embedded SCSI controller. This
option can be replicated.
Example:
A:>syscfg --embscsi1=on
embscsi1=on
Applicable Systems All PowerEdge systems prior to PowerEdge 12G systems
--embscsi2
Valid Arguments
on, off
Description
Turns the second embedded SCSI controller. This option is only valid
for supported systems that have an embedded SCSI controller. This
option can be replicated.
Example:
A:>syscfg --embscsi2=on
embscsi2=on
Applicable Systems All PowerEdge systems prior to PowerEdge 12G systems
--embscsiraid
Valid Arguments
raid, off, scsi
Description
Sets the specified value for the SCSI RAID controller. This option is
only valid for supported systems that have SCSI ROMB. Some
systems do not support the scsi argument. This option can be
replicated.
